¿Cómo debo escribir un archivo * .cir simple en LTspice

0

Quiero construir un bloque de esquema con cuatro pines como sigue en LTspice: pines: Vin, fuera, Vres, nbit

function:
if abs(Vin)>=Vref
Vin=1
end
Vres=Vref/(2^nbit)
out=int(Vin/Vres)

Gracias

    
pregunta Bence Kaulics

1 respuesta

1

Lo que necesita es una fuente B, puede establecer el voltaje igual a una instrucción if-then u otras declaraciones matemáticas. Puede encontrar una referencia completa de aquí . Este compara el valor de voltaje de Vin y si es mayor que la corriente de Vg, establece Vref en 1, de lo contrario Vref es 1

Aquí está la salida de netlist de la fuente b (view- > netlist):

B2 Vref 0 V=IF( V(Vin)>I(Vq),1,V(Vin))
    
respondido por el laptop2d

Lea otras preguntas en las etiquetas